2. Certification
Certification is one of the most crucial aspects when evaluating a Kidney Bean Extract manufacturer. It serves as a strong indicator of the manufacturer's credibility and commitment to quality.
2.1 ISO Standards
The International Organization for Standardization (ISO) standards are widely recognized in the global manufacturing industry. Manufacturers that adhere to ISO standards, such as ISO 9001 for quality management and ISO 22000 for food safety management, demonstrate their ability to meet international quality management requirements. ISO 9001 ensures that the manufacturer has a well - defined quality management system in place, covering aspects such as process control, quality assurance, and continuous improvement. ISO 22000 focuses on food safety, which is especially important for Kidney Bean Extract used in the food and health industries. By choosing a manufacturer with these certifications, businesses can have greater confidence in the quality and safety of the products they receive.
2.2 Other Certifications
In addition to ISO standards, there may be other relevant certifications depending on the specific application of the Kidney Bean Extract. For example, if the extract is intended for use in dietary supplements, the manufacturer may need to have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) certification. GMP ensures that the manufacturing processes are carried out in a clean, controlled, and consistent manner, minimizing the risk of contamination and ensuring product integrity. Another important certification could be Organic Certification, if the kidney beans are sourced as organic products. This certification verifies that the beans are grown and processed in accordance with organic farming standards, which may be highly valued by consumers who prefer organic products.

4. Supply Chain Transparency
Supply chain transparency is of utmost importance when selecting a Kidney Bean Extract manufacturer. A transparent supply chain allows for better quality control and risk management throughout the entire production process.
4.1 Raw Material Sourcing
Knowing where the raw materials (in this case, kidney beans) come from is the first step in ensuring supply chain transparency. The origin of the kidney beans can affect their quality, safety, and cost. For example, kidney beans sourced from regions with a history of pesticide overuse may pose a higher risk of chemical residues. On the other hand, beans sourced from regions known for their high - quality agricultural practices may be more likely to produce a high - quality extract. A reliable manufacturer should be able to provide detailed information about their raw material suppliers, including the location of the farms, the farming methods used, and any certifications related to the raw materials (such as organic certifications).
4.2 Production and Distribution Processes
Understanding how the Kidney Bean Extract is produced and distributed is also essential. The production process should be clearly defined, from the initial cleaning and preparation of the kidney beans to the final extraction and packaging of the product. A manufacturer should be able to demonstrate compliance with relevant regulations and standards during each stage of production. In terms of distribution, it is important to know how the product is stored, transported, and delivered to ensure that it maintains its quality. For example, proper storage conditions are crucial to prevent spoilage or degradation of the extract. A transparent supply chain allows businesses to track the product from the source to the end - user, enabling them to take proactive measures in case of any issues.

Q5: How can one verify a manufacturer's supply chain transparency?
One can verify a manufacturer's supply chain transparency by asking for detailed documentation on the origin of raw materials, such as certificates of origin. Also, information about the transportation and storage processes, as well as any quality control checks at each stage of the supply chain should be requested. Some manufacturers may also participate in supply chain traceability programs or audits, and evidence of such participation can be a good indicator of transparency.
